Voting alignment

Richard Foord and Pippa Heylings voted the same way 100% of the time, based on 247 shared comparable votes.

246 same votes 1 different votes 247 shared votes

Alignment only includes divisions where both MPs recorded an Aye or No vote. Tellers, absences, abstentions, and missing votes are excluded.
